Ultrasound technology has undergone remarkable advancements since its inception, enhancing how we monitor pregnancies. Originally used for medical assessments, the clarity and precision of ultrasound pictures have vastly improved due to technological innovations. The transition from grainy black-and-white images to high-definition, colorful visuals provides not just medical benefits but emotional connections for parents. Expecting parents can now capture images of their unborn child at different pregnancy stages. This progression is evident with features like 3D and 4D ultrasound imaging, offering lifelike representations. Furthermore, the role of ultrasound has expanded, now encompassing not only pregnancy monitoring but also detecting fetal abnormalities, guiding treatments, and ensuring maternal health. As a result, healthcare providers increasingly emphasize the importance of early ultrasound scans. Expecting parents frequently share these memorable moments on social media, reflecting a cultural shift towards celebrating pregnancy milestones. In summary, the journey of ultrasound pictures showcases the convergence of technology and emotion, marking significant milestones in prenatal care.
